Extension Lecture on Tool Development in Educational Research

DATE Nov 06, 2019


VENUE H.L Gupta Hall

SPEAKER Prof. C.P. Mathur

The Center for Educational Research (CER) organized a guest lecture on the theme “Tool Development in Educational Research.” The resource person was Prof. C.P. Mathur, a renowned teacher educator and an expert in the field of research tool development and standardization. He has many accolades to his credit. In his address, Prof Mathur traced the history of the development of psychological tests from Albert Binet’s intelligence test to current day tools.

He comprehensively discussed the meaning of research and its importance in addition to focusing on the different aspects of education and psychology. Dr. Mathur explained with pragmatic examples different kinds of tools and their use namely batteries, paper-pencil test / inventories /questionnaires and projective tests. He deliberated on the criteria that needs to be considered while developing a test such as objectives of the research, sample population, age group, language, time, norms, and resources. Dr. Mathur also discussed different kinds of reliability and validity which are used in the process of a test standardization process. This was followed by an active interaction session where the faculty members and students clarified their doubts and queries. Dr. Arun K Gupta, Chairman, MIER in his presidential remarks said the primary purpose of the research is to inform action, to prove a theory, and contribute to developing knowledge in a field. He also emphasized the significance of professional ethics in conducting research and highlighted the importance of development and standardisation of research tools for gathering high quality data.
